Job overview

Due to continued growth in school numbers and the development of two departments, we are looking to recruit an enthusiastic and energetic teacher of history who can also offer classical civilisation and/or Latin to join an established and successful team of practitioners. The ideal candidate will be an excellent communicator who will convey their love of history, both modern and classical, to pupils of all ages and ability. They will be willing to make a full contribution to the teaching and development of the history and classics departments and will be expected to deliver exciting and varied lessons which engage pupils and encourage them to develop their skills and understanding of these facilitating subjects.  

 

The ideal candidate should show initiative and confidence within their subject, aiming to stretch our able pupils whilst also having the flexibility to support our less able. Both history and classics are taught in mixed ability groups at KS3 and so lessons should be differentiated to accommodate all pupil needs.  

 

The history department offers AQA A Level History, currently focusing on ‘The English Revolution’ and ‘The Revival of Islam and the Later Crusades, 1149-1204’. At GCSE, AQA History Option BC is taught. 

 

In the classics department, the Cambridge Latin course is part of the Key Stage 3 curriculum with Latin and Classical Civilisation qualifications are offered at both GCSE and A Level.  The GCSE courses are OCR Latin and OCR Classical Civilisation; at A Level the courses follow OCR specifications. 

 

The History Department has 1 full-time Head of History and two other members of staff who have been delivering some of the history curriculum at key stage 3. The Classics Department has a part-time head of department who also teaches some history.
